Abstract :
Communication security is one of many informatics parts which have huge progress. Sensitive data are increasingly used in communication and that´s the reason why is security requirement more timely and important. The risk of obtaining data through an attack increases with enhancing the power of today´s computers. Paper attention is mainly devoted to sender authentication based on using digital signature and asymmetric encryption via one-way hash function to calculate public and private keys.
